Human psychology is merciful: we forget overly unpleasant and painful situations and emotions in order to live normally. However, “normally” does not mean “happily.” Behind a high fence it’s hard to see the beauty of the world and difficult to make new acquaintances.

Danish psychotherapist Ilse Sand, using life examples, explains how different variants of psychological defense don’t help us—instead they get in the way of living a full life—and how we can get rid of them. After reading this book, you’ll understand how what you were told in childhood and youth may influence your current actions and decisions. You may become aware of the hidden reasons behind your experiences and finally allow your loved ones to become truly close to you.

Of course, this book won’t replace a psychologist—but it will definitely help you take a step toward people and toward your own happiness.
